About this House
North of downtown Long Beach, this quiet neighborhood appeals to those who like to be away from the hustle and bustle, but still minutes away from the renaissance of downtown. This apartment offers easy access to all the essentials. Grocery stores, shopping centers, and great restaurants are all less than 2 miles away. Parks such as the Peace Park, California Recreation Park, Seaside Park, and even a skate park are all within walking distance. Major Medical centers and schools including Long Beach Poly High School are less than 1 mile away. Just minutes from the beach, you can enjoy the ocean breeze year-round from your apartment! Conveniently, the Blue Line train station is right around the corner, the 1, 405, and 710 are minutes away, and the Long Beach Airport is a comfortable distance away. The building has a resident manager to resolve an issues quickly and efficiently and there is on-site laundry facilities available.
